Understanding Geographic Search Enhancement

Geographic search optimization involves the process of improving your digital footprint to draw more business from related local searches. As opposed to standard SEO, this Local SEO Tutorial emphasizes techniques that help your establishment appear in geographic search results as people seek products or offerings around them.

Stage 1: Claim Your Google My Business Account

The basis of this Local SEO Tutorial starts with your Google My Business Profile. This no-cost service allows your business to show up in Google Maps and geographic search rankings.

First, visit the Google My Business platform and verify your account. Enter accurate information including your company name, location, telephone number, web address, and business hours of service.

Finish each field of your listing. Upload professional images of your establishment, offerings, and employees. Pick the most accurate classification that define your services.

Stage 2: Develop Uniform NAP Listings

NAP represents Name, Address, and Phone number. This Local SEO Tutorial stresses the significance of keeping consistent NAP information across all web platforms.

Add your company to popular directories like Yelp, Yellow Pages, Bing Places, Apple Maps, and industry-specific directories. Verify that your establishment details aligns with exactly what displays on your Google Business Profile Profile.

Just small inconsistencies including "Street" versus "St." might mislead search engines and hurt your visibility. This Local SEO Tutorial advises developing a spreadsheet to manage all your directory entries.

Phase 3: Optimize for Geographic Keywords

Search term research forms a vital element of this Local SEO Tutorial. Focus on phrases that contain your geographic area combined with your products.

As an illustration, rather than targeting "plumbing," target "plumbing in your city" or "same-day plumbing Chicago."

Incorporate these geographic keywords naturally into your site content, such as your homepage, service pages, content posts, and meta tags.

Phase 4: Earn Favorable Testimonials

Customer reviews function as a massive part in local search positions. This Local SEO Tutorial urges you to actively ask for reviews from pleased customers.

Develop a straightforward process for asking for reviews. Provide follow-up messages with simple links to your Google Business Profile and additional rating platforms.

Regularly respond to reviews—whether favorable and critical. Professional replies show that you care about customer feedback and can enhance your credibility.

Stage 5: Create Local Content

Material creation remains a potent technique covered in this Local SEO Tutorial. Develop content posts, resources, and content that discuss community issues.

Publish about local events, news, collaborations, and client testimonials showcasing area customers. This type of information allows you rank for local searches and establishes your business as a local authority.

Step 6: Build Local Backlinks

Link building represents a further important component of this Local SEO Tutorial. Pursue obtaining links from regional sources.

Contact local news outlets, business associations, local groups, and complementary businesses. Partner with regional activities to gain mentions and exposure.

Phase 7: Enhance for Mobile Users

This Local SEO Tutorial stresses that nearly all nearby searches happen on mobile devices. Verify your site loads rapidly and renders correctly on smartphones and tablets.

Enable tap-to-call buttons, straightforward inquiry forms, and clear location information. A slow check here mobile experience may lose potential customers.

Stage 8: Monitor Your Progress

The last section of this Local SEO Tutorial addresses tracking your performance. Utilize Google Analytics and Google Search Console to monitor your site traffic, rankings, and visitor behavior.

Monitor metrics such as local search positions, website traffic from nearby searches, contact calls, map requests, and customer rates.
